Profile
Aishani Gupta is the current Research Associate at the IJHR Clinic. She completed her LL.B with honours in India, and holds two masters degrees in international law from New York University and the European University Institute. Throughout her career, she has researched and worked in human rights law for which she has used comparative and international law perspectives. Her work has consistently dealt with using law as a tool for social change and finding ways to understand how theoretical frameworks bear on the real world.
Aishani is interested in understanding the impact of international law on individuals and changes that have occurred in understanding human rights law due to globalization. To further her understanding in practical terms at both the domestic and international levels, she has clerked at the Supreme Court of India and the International Court of Justice (the principal UN judicial organ). These experiences provided her with significant insight about the way in which the international law regime impacts individuals and how that impact can be increased.
